CONTINUING FOR A LARGE AMOUNT OF TIME
Applying for a work visa is a long-drawn-out process.
Synonyms and examples
long
He's been gone a long time.
prolonged
She returned to work after a prolonged illness.
lengthy
Airline passengers may face lengthy delays during holiday travel.
sustained
We continue to see sustained economic growth.
extended
Standing for extended periods of time can be bad for your back.
protracted
Management was locked in protracted negotiations with the unions.
drawn-out
It is likely to be a drawn-out discussion.
lingering
He had a lingering cough.
Antonym and example
short
The days are getting shorter.
